COMPOSITION:
Etoricoxib 60 mg. + Paracetamol 325 mg. TabletsDESCRIPTION:
Docru P 60mg/325mg Tablet is a combination medicine used to relieve pain, inflammation, and fever. It contains Etoricoxib 60 mg, a COX-2 selective anti-inflammatory, and Paracetamol 325 mg, a widely used analgesic and antipyretic. This medication is commonly prescribed for arthritis, joint pain, muscle strains, dental pain, and post-operative discomfort. Docru P offers fast-acting and long-lasting relief with fewer gastrointestinal side effects compared to traditional NSAIDs.
Uses of Docru P 60mg/325mg Tablet
Docru P is used to manage and treat the following conditions:
- Os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is
- Lower back pain and spondylitis
- Muscle sprains, strains, and injuries
- Gout and other joint-related inflammation
- Post-surgical and dental pain
- Fever with body aches
How Docru P 60mg/325mg Tablet Works
Docru P works by combining Etoricoxib, which blocks COX-2 enzymes to reduce pain and swelling, and Paracetamol, which acts on the brain to reduce fever and mild to moderate pain. The dual action offers better pain control and quicker relief.

How to Take Docru P 60mg/325mg Tablet
Take Docru P Tablet exactly as prescribed by your doctor. Swallow the tablet whole with water, preferably after food to avoid stomach upset. Do not crush or chew the tablet. Stick to the prescribed dosage and duration to avoid unwanted side effects.
Side Effects of Docru P 60mg/325mg Tablet
Docru P may cause some side effects in certain individuals:
- Nausea or vomiting
- Stomach pain or indigestion
- Headache or dizziness
- Swelling in legs or feet
- High blood pressure (with prolonged use)
- Liver function changes (rare)
Safety Advice
- Avoid alcohol while taking Docru P to prevent liver damage.
- Not recommended during pregnancy or breastfeeding unless advised by a doctor.
- Use cautiously in patients with liver, kidney, or heart conditions.
- Do not combine with other Paracetamol or NSAID medications.
- Regular monitoring may be needed for long-term use.
